The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ide, In Plain Words
You might be curious about a treatment that aims to restore your body’s youthful vigor. This involves a synthetic peptide, a short chain of amino acids, that mimics a hormone naturally produced in your body. It targets your pituitary gland, stimulating the release of growth hormone.
This stimulation is not a constant flood. Instead, it mimics the natural, pulsatile release pattern your body exhibits during sleep and exercise. This targeted approach is key to its effectiveness and safety profile. By prompting your body to produce more growth hormone, you can experience a cascade of beneficial effects.

Is sermorelin FDA approved
Compounded sermorelin is not FDA-approved as a standalone drug. It is prescribed by licensed physicians and dispensed by compounding pharmacies operating under sections 503A and 503B of the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. These regulations ensure quality and safety for compounded medications.
What is IGF-1 and why is it important
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1) is a hormone produced in the liver, largely in response to growth hormone. It plays a critical role in childhood growth and, in adults, supports cell growth, reproduction, and repair. Increased IGF-1 levels are often associated with many of the benefits reported from sermorelin therapy, such as improved body composition and tissue regeneration.
How is this therapy administered
This therapy is typically administered via a subcutaneous injection. This means you inject it just under the skin, commonly in the abdominal area. Instructions are provided by the compounding pharmacy and your telehealth clinician to ensure safe and effective self-administration.
